Log Personal Emails Directly to Alpine Profiles
With our new BCC functionality, Humanitru Alpine users can now log personal email communications into a constituent profile directly from their email provider (Outlook, Gmail, etc) when sending emails.
Previously, you had to copy and paste emails from your personal inbox into Alpine in order to keep track of those communications. Now, you can blind carbon-copy an email address from your personal inbox when sending emails to log the email directly to the corresponding constituent profile in Alpine. This allows you to pick and choose which emails you want to log, instead of logging all email communications by default, protecting the privacy of your supporters. We hope that this feature saves time and streamlines your stewardship process.
To leverage this feature, first find the link associated with your Alpine deployment to get your “shorthand identifier”. For example, if you typically access Alpine at hello.humanitru.com, your “shorthand identifier” is “hello”. Next, in the BCC field of your email, include this identifier in the email address using the following format: shorthand@bcchumanitru.com, or in the case of our example, hello@bcchumanitru.com.
With this done, whenever you send emails with your specific @bcchumanitru.com BCC’d, those emails will be automatically logged into matching Constituent profiles within Alpine. Furthermore, any attachments to emails (files, docs, etc.) will also be uploaded into Alpine as well.
New Merging Workflow Button
New for November is an easier workflow for merging duplicate records with a handy new button in the merge interface that will keep you on the list you are working through. This feature will help you work your way through your duplicate report in no time.
Last Ticket Amount
New for your event reports is the “Last Ticket Amount” column within the Constituents reporting interface. This column will show you the amount of the last RSVP action made per constituent. Don’t forget that you can fine-tune this column by using the edit “pencil” to set a date range, or to specifically look at a certain campaign.
Donor Insights: Engagement Scores
Donor Insights, a feature made possible with funding from a CIT CCF award, is an automated reporting solution to aid in donor retention.
Our first Donor Insights update looks beyond giving history and provides a holistic glimpse of supporter interaction via an engagement score. Also featured in this update is a graph illustrating each supporter’s engagement over time. Is their engagement with your organization increasing or decreasing? As we all know, it’s not only giving history that matters and this new feature will let you know when it’s the right time to reach out!
